Description

Music and movement are powerful tools for learning, creativity, and self-expression. From a very young age, children naturally respond to rhythm, melody, and movement. These experiences not only bring joy to the classroom but also support important areas of development, including language, coordination, social interaction, and emotional expression.

In this course, participants will explore how music can be meaningfully integrated into daily classroom routines and activities. Rather than limiting music to a single activity or circle time, educators will learn how to incorporate songs, rhythm, and movement throughout the day—from transitions and greetings to learning centers and group activities.

 

The course will also highlight how music and movement support multiple areas of development, including language growth, memory, listening skills, and physical coordination. Participants will discover ways to use music to encourage participation, improve classroom engagement, and help children express their thoughts and feelings in creative ways.

 

In addition, educators will learn practical strategies for using music as a teaching tool, such as introducing rhythm instruments, incorporating movement activities, and using songs to reinforce learning concepts like counting, patterns, and sequencing.

 

By the end of this course, participants will be equipped with the knowledge and ideas needed to create a music-rich classroom environment where children feel encouraged to explore, move, and express themselves while developing important cognitive, social, and emotional skills.
